The Republican nominee for U.S. Senate is going to court over a ballot snafu that could impact her race.

 

Several hundred early and mail-in ballots in Schuyler County were erroneously printed with the name of Peggy Hubbard as the GOP nominee in the Senate race… but Hubbard lost the June primary to Kathy Salvi. Salvi is seeking an injunction that would order Schuyler County to allow all voters who cast a misprinted ballot to cast a new ballot with the correct information, or at least to be allowed to submit a new vote in the Senate race.

 

Salvi also wants a court order directing Schuyler County not to count any votes for Senate that were cast with an erroneous ballot. Salvi is running against Democratic incumbent Tammy Duckworth in next week’s election.
